In what ways can companies effectively integrate customer feedback into their onboarding processes to ensure continuous improvement and enhance the overall customer experience?
Companies can effectively integrate customer feedback into their onboarding processes by regularly collecting feedback through surveys, interviews, and customer interactions. They can then analyze this feedback to identify areas for improvement and make necessary adjustments to their onboarding process. Additionally, companies can involve customers in the onboarding process by seeking their input on new features or services. By incorporating customer feedback into their onboarding processes, companies can continuously improve and enhance the overall customer experience, ultimately leading to increased customer satisfaction and loyalty.
